Impact crusher and hammer crusher are the main equipment of mining, they both use impact principle to crush materials. Although in terms of appearance, hammer crushing and impact crushing are somewhat similar, but there are essential differences between the two. Here, we mainly start from the aspects of structure, application and effect, and introduce the difference between hammer crusher and impact crusher.
Hammer crusher: It is mainly composed of body, transmission device, rotor and so on. The transmission device includes a V-belt, a winding motor and a pulley; the rotor with a hammer head is a part of the hammer crusher, and there is a layer of material on its surface to avoid excessive wear of the rotor.
Impact crusher: The impact crusher is mainly composed of a frame, a transmission mechanism, an impact plate and a rotor. The frame is divided into upper and lower parts, and the middle is connected by bolts; the impact plate is suspended inside the crushing chamber; the plate on the rotor The hammer is its main wearing part, and most of them are of integral cast steel structure.
Hammer crushing: It is mainly suitable for the compressive strength of materials within 200 MPa, such as coarse crushing and fine crushing of limestone, gypsum, bricks, slag, coal gangue, salt and other materials. It can directly crush materials with a large particle size of 600-1800 mm to below 25 or 25 mm, without the need to configure the second and third crushing equipment, which saves investment.
Impact Crusher: It is suitable for processing all kinds of coarse, medium and fine materials (granite, limestone, concrete, etc.) with side length less than 500mm and compressive strength less than 350MPa. It is widely used in processing and other fields, and is an ideal processing equipment for aggregates.
The impact crusher goes through the process of 2-3 times of impact shaping. The product has a good grain shape, which is rounder than the hammer crushed grain shape, and the crushing is relatively large, generally 10-25, and the highest can reach 50. Usually, secondary shaping is performed. It is used, but the powder content of the product is also high due to the high number of blows.
Through the above introduction, it can be found that hammer crusher and impact crusher have different degrees of difference in structure, application and effect. In addition, these two types of crushing equipment have their own advantages, and it is impossible to simply say which one. The specific selection and use need to be determined according to the actual use environment. If the hardness of the material to be processed is high or there are strict requirements for the finished product, it is inclined to impact crushing, otherwise it is better to choose hammer crushing. There are also users who will choose the combined operation of “hammer crushing + impact crusher” to make sand. These can be selected according to the actual needs of users. It is necessary to comprehensively consider the consideration of finished aggregate particle size, environmental protection performance and investment costs.
